How to get from Verge De Montserrat-Gènova to Calella by bus?
From Verge De Montserrat-Gènova to Calella by bus
To get from Verge De Montserrat-Gènova to Calella in Calella, take the V23 bus from Verge De Montserrat-Gènova station to Teatre Nacional De Catalunya station. Next, take the 618 bus from Gran Via - Marina station to St. Jaume - Mar station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 20 min.
